WebHomolytic Dissociation and Chemisorption. Dissociative adsorption is one of the most fundamental chemical reactions at surfaces, since it involves the cleavage of a strong covalent molecular bond and, at the same time, the formation of two new chemical bonds of atomic, ionic, or metallic nature. WebThe energy required to break a specific covalent bond in one mole of gaseous molecules is called the bond energy or the bond dissociation energy.
